How Documentary Event Photography Works: Our Approach
We specialise in documentary event photography London real life moments—an approach built on 20+ years of professional work in film, PR, and marketing. Here’s how we bring a people-focused, visual storytelling process to your event:
Pre-Event Consultation
Before the first shutter click, we dig deep into your event goals. Our consultative process covers your brand, audience, and what moments matter most—guiding us to create a carefully curated shot list tailored to you.
Discreet On-the-Day Coverage
Rather than directing guests or disrupting proceedings, we work with a light footprint. Blending into the background, we wait for real interactions: a joke between colleagues, a family member’s astonished face as a guest arrives, genuine applause at a live performance. This patience ensures no fleeting moment is missed.
Story-Led Editing
After the event, we select and edit images to deliver a sequence that flows—capturing the mood, relationships, and personalities that made your event unique. We prioritise images that evoke feeling and spark conversation, not just tick boxes on a shot list.

Why Candid Event Photography Outperforms Staged Shots
Natural, unposed images create a sense of narrative and emotional connection—key for both private clients and businesses using images for promotion or brand-building. They:
Communicate authenticity and warmth, supporting trust
Capture fleeting details missed by formal shots (hands clapping, eyes meeting)
Encourage social sharing and engagement by feeling “real”
For event organisers and PR professionals, these strengths can mean more post-event buzz and better long-term brand recall.

What is documentary event photography?
Documentary event photography is an approach focused on capturing genuine, unposed moments as they happen—recording the story of your event as it unfolds, rather than orchestrating artificial shots.
